Ramon Velez Recovery Center – Integrated Outpatient Services
Located in the heart of the Bronx, the Ramon Velez Recovery Center offers Integrated Outpatient Services dedicated to helping individuals overcome addiction and achieve lasting recovery. As part of the Acacia Network, this center is committed to providing comprehensive and compassionate care that addresses the complex needs of those struggling with substance use disorder.
Treatment Philosophy and Services
The center operates with a focus on holistic recovery, understanding that successful treatment requires addressing physical, psychological, and social factors. Services are designed to be accessible and integrated, ensuring patients receive coordinated care tailored to their specific recovery journey.
Key Program Components
- Individual and Group Counseling: Providing therapeutic support to explore the root causes of addiction and develop coping mechanisms.
- Medication-Assisted Treatment (MAT): Offering established pharmacological interventions to man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ings.
- Integrated Care: Coordinating addiction treatment with general health and wellness services through the broader Acacia Network/Ramon Velez Health Center to ensure overall patient health.
- Relapse Prevention Planning: Equipping individuals with the necessary tools and strategies to maintain sobriety long-term.
Accessibility and Location
The Ramon Velez Recovery Center is situated at 754 East 151st Street in the Bronx, New York (NY 10455). This central location makes services readily available to the surrounding community.
